WARNING: When Bravo 400S is configured as a GPS GUIDANCE MONITOR (chap. 9) it does not control the valves: any intervention must be made separately. For valve control see the relevant instruction manual. The opening / closing of sections must be notified to Bravo 400S with the dedicated switches (par. 12.2) to provide information on the activity in the field manually.

"AUTOMATIC FUNCTIONS" - MANUAL / AUTOMATIC NOzzLE SELECTION 13.4 How the automatic nozzle selection works (SELETRON system) In a traditional system, the farming machine speed limits depend on the minimum and maximum pressure of the nozzle in use and on the desired spray rate.

"AUTOMATIC FUNCTIONS" - F6 AUTOMATIC SECTION MANAGEMENT ON/OFF 13.7 Boom section management When Bravo 400S is configured as a GPS GUIDANCE MONITOR (chap. 9) section management is always MANUAL. automatic management on automatic management off (manuaL) The section valves are closed or opened automatically. Section valves must be opened or closed manually. Automatic section management ON/OFF To change section valve management mode, use function (par.

"HOME" MENU - F4 MEMORIES MANAGEMENT 14.4 Memories management Manages and copies data between internal and external memories (SD card, Pendrive) Allows to upload, save and/or delete the data memorized on Bravo 400S or on an external memory (SD card / Pendrive); said data concern jobs carried out, maps or machine configurations.
"HOME" MENU - F4 MEMORIES MANAGEMENT > INTERNAL MEMORY 14.4.1 Internal memory Implements Tractors Users jobs Maps Allows to transfer the saved data concerning , from the internal memory of Bravo 400S onto an "external" support (SD card or USB pendrive). "jOB FUNCTIONS" - F4 SURFACE 16.4 Surface Enables the procedure to calculate field surface by driving along its perimeter. 1 In the guidance screen, press Func 2 Press to start the surface calculation procedure (function list disappears). Field edge side selection The following message will appear: prompting the operator to select which side of the machine to use as a reference to define the field perimeter.

"jOB FUNCTIONS" - F6 ALIGN Moves the closest reference track, re-aligning it to the position of the machine. 16.6 Align This function is useful when you need to re-align the machine, whilst continuing to drive in the same direction (for example, for corn, sugar cane).
